#0e778e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e778e is composed of 5.5% red, 46.7%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 190.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 30.6%. #0e778e color hex could be obtained by blending #1ceeff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#0e778e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e778e has RGB values of R:14, G:119,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 948110.

Shades and Tints of #0e778e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e11 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e778e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a5152 is the less saturated color, while #027f9a is the most saturated one.
